2006 e250 rought idle/stall

Howdy!

I hope I can get a quick answer for this. My old man has a 2006 e250 van w/ a 5.4 V8. Yesterday, the blower motor broke, so we had to replace that (which involved removing the battery, battery tray, and also replacing the blower motor resistor).

Today, whole new issue. Start the van, and it has a pretty rough idle and it cuts out. Pulled codes with my scanner and it is giving me the P0506 code (low idle air intake) . My first instinct is a bad/gunked up IAC valve. Truck has over 200,000 miles on it, so it's not outside the realm of possibility. Ok small update to it... I Might have been wrong about the IAC valve. Dad went to the dealership, and the guy behinds the part counter said his truck doesn't have one (info pulled using his VIN number). I wasn't there, but apparently the part they suggested was like half of the throttle body itself to replace.

I googled around and see online part sites selling IAC valves for a 2006 e250, but apparently not all of them had one?
